## Runbook: Account Recovery — Pairline Matcher GC Pauses

Plugin authors: the Pairline matching service runs stop-the-world GC when heap pressure exceeds 85%, causing match callbacks to stall up to 9 s. Do not retry during a pause; you'll duplicate matches. If a pause strands a recovery session mid-flow, reopen it via the recovery console, which will prompt for the passphrase below.

strongbox words: druath-quenael

Contractor first-day checklist — fire-drill roll call

Before starting work at the Velmora Annex, please register with the site warden at the east lobby desk. During any alarm, leave tools in place, take the nearest marked stairwell, and assemble at Muster Point B on the gravel forecourt. Contractors are counted separately from staff, so answer clearly when the warden reads the visiting-trades list. If you arrive mid-drill, the forecourt gate will be latched; to let yourself through and join the roll call, enter the code below.

door code, tajof-kageg: bdg-QVDCE-3

Release runbook — Pairline matcher, step 4. During rollout, watch the GC pause dashboard closely: the matcher's heap churns hard under reconnect storms, and pauses above 400ms will trip the pairing timeout and page support. If pauses climb, halve the candidate-batch size via the flag service before escalating to the Brindle team. Once GC metrics stabilize for ten minutes, sign the release artifact with the key below.

deploy key for yadup-badug: bky6_rLH3qD

## Office Move — Document Transport (Farrowgate to Lindenview)

Quick guide for the move next week. All files from the Farrowgate office go in the numbered blue crates — contracts and HR folders get sealed crates with signature tags. Lathrop Removals handles furniture; sensitive paperwork goes separately by courier, one run per floor. Keep the crate log updated as things leave, and don't stack sealed crates in the corridor. The courier hand-over follows the confidential instruction below.

dispatch memo: the sorius tamius courier leaves the praeth ledger at gate 4873 under passcode 928014